Village Overview

Champakkulam is a village in Kuttanad Taluk,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Alappuzha district, Kerala. For Champakkulam, the population is 15,848, PIN code is 688505 and Census village code is 628244. Location and Administration

Champakkulam comes under Champakkulam gram panchayat and Champakkulam C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Kuttanad Taluk,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The taluk headquarters is Mancomb at 2 km. The Census district headquarters, Alappuzha, is 10 km away.

Connectivity and Public Services

An all-weather road means the village approach was reported as usable in fair and foul weather. Pucca, kuchha, WBM and footpath are separate Census road categories. Mobile coverage means the village was treated as having access when mobile service was available to at least some residents under Census reporting practice.
